Inspiring stories shine at the seventh annual Outstanding Women Leaders Awards Luncheon
The Barrington Area Chamber of Commerce (BACC) Women’s Biz Net (WBN) hosted a memorable and inspiring afternoon on Sept. 26, at the seventh annual Outstanding Women Leaders (OWL) Awards Luncheon, held at Biltmore Country Club in North Barrington. Nearly 100 community business owners and leaders gathered for the event, celebrating four remarkable women for their leadership and impact.
The 2024 OWL Honorees included: Leslie Ferris Yerger, CEO and founder of My Density Matters, OWL recipient for Nonprofit Leadership; Linda Gump, owner of Jovie Nannies & Sitters and College Tutors, OWL recipient for Professional Excellence; Traci Sanders Campbell, owner of The BIBO Foundation/BeSpire TV, LLC, OWL recipient for Community Impact; Mary Brennan, founder of Barrington Dance Ensemble/Academy, OWL recipient for Mentorship and Education.
The afternoon was filled with heartfelt moments as each honoree took the stage to share their personal journeys of perseverance, passion, and leadership. Attendees were moved by firsthand accounts of the challenges these women faced in their careers and personal lives, and how those experiences shaped their paths to success.
“This event was a true testament to the incredible women in our community,” said BACC President/CEO Suzanne Corr. “Each honoree’s journey is an inspiration to all of us, and it was a privilege to hear their stories firsthand. Their contributions are making a lasting impact, both professionally and in the community.”
The OWL Awards recognize women leaders in four categories: Nonprofit Leadership, Professional Excellence, Community Impact, and Mentorship and Education. The luncheon provided an opportunity for guests to not only celebrate these honorees but also to connect with fellow leaders and reflect on the importance of women’s roles in shaping the future of the Barrington area.
